AMIFM Stereo with Cassette
Tape Player
To Play the Radio
Turn the upper knob to turn the system on
or off.
Volume
Turn the upper knob to adjust the volume.
AM-FM
Press the lower knob to get AM or FM.
The lighted display shows your selection.
Tune
Turn the lower knob to choose radio
stations.
Recall
Press the upper knob to recall the station
being played or the clock display.
Seek
Press SEEK v or A and the radio will
tune to the next lower or higher station
and stay there.
Scan
The scan function uses the same two
buttons
as the seek function.
To go to the next higher station and stay
there for
a few seconds, press and hold
SEEK A and then press SEEK v for an
instant.
To go to the next lower station and stay
there for
a few seconds, press and hold
SEEK v and then press SEEK A for an
instant.
To stop the scan function, press either
SEEK A or v.

Pushbuttons
The four pushbuttons let you return to
your favorite stations. You can preset
up
to 14 stations (7 AM and 7 FM).
To set the pushbuttons for up to eight
stations (four
AM and four FM), just:
1. Tune in the station.
2. Press SET. (“SET” will appear on the
display for about five seconds.)
3. Within five seconds, press one of the
four pushbuttons. Whenever you press
that button, the preset station
will
return.
Repeat these steps for each pushbutton. You
can preset three more stations on
each band by pressing
a pair of buttons
next to each other
at the same time. Just:
1. Tune in the station.
2. Press SET. (“SET” will appear on the
display for about five seconds.)
3. Within five seconds, press two
pushbuttons next to each other
at the
same time. Whenever you press
that
pair of buttons, the preset station will
return.
Repeat these steps for each pair of
pushbuttons.
Setting the Tone
Bass: Slide the BASS lever up to hear
more bass,
Treble: Slide the TREB lever up to hear
more treble.
If a station is weak and noisy, move
TREB down to reduce the noise.

Automatic Program Search
When you push APS you can go to the
beginning of a new selection.
0 To go forward to the beginning of the
next selection, press
.
To go back to the beginning of the
current selection press
4 . Push 4
again to go to the beginning of the
previous selection.
Program
Press the upper knob on your system to
switch from one side
of the tape to the
other.
Your cassette tape player can play
continuously because the player has an
auto-reverse feature.
Eject
Press STOP-EJECT to remove the tape
or stop the tape and switch to the radio.
Cr02 (Delco/Bose System)
The Cr02 button lets you set the system
for the type
of cassette being used. If you
are using chrome or metal tapes, push
Cr02 in. If you are using standard tapes,
make sure
CrO2 is out.
Noise Reduction (Delco/Bose System)
Your sound system has the Dolby@
automatic noise reduction feature.

Deico/Bose AM/FM Stereo with
Compact Disc Player
To Play the Radio
Turn the upper knob to turn the system on
oi off.
Volume
Turn the upper knob to ad-just the volume.
AM-FM
Press the lower knob to get AM. FMI or
FM2.
Tune
Turn the lower knob to choose radio
stations.
Seek
Press SEEK 4 or to go to the next
lower
or higher station and stay there
Scan
Press SCAN to hear each station for a few
seconds. When you
want to stop
scanning. press
SCAN again or the upper
knob.
Pushbuttons
The five pushbuttons let you return to
your favorite stations.
To set the
pushbuttons for
up to 15 stations (5 AM,
5 FMI and 5 FM2), just:
1. Press the lower knob to choose AM,
2. Tune in the station.
3. Press SET. (“SET” will appear on the
display for about five seconds.)
4. Within five seconds, press one of the
pushbuttons. Whenever you press that
button, the preset station
will return.
Repeat these steps for each pushbutton.

Setting the Tone
Bass:
Press BASS A or BASS to hear
more or less bass.
Treble: Press TREB A or TREB v to
hear more or less treble.
For the clearest sound, keep both of these
adjusted all the way up. If a station is
weak and noisy, press
TREB v to reduce
the noise.
Adjusting the Speakers
Balance:
Turn the balance control behind
the upper knob to move the sound
between the right and left speakers.
Fade: Turn the fade control behind the
lower knob to move the sound between
the front and rear speakers.
I’o Play a Compact Disc
Before you begin, please note: don’t use
:he mini-discs that are called “singles.”
rhey won’t eject. Use full-size compact
jiscs.
With the audio system on, insert a disc
into the slot
with the label side up. “CD”
will appear on the display and track 1 will
begin to play. If
the disc comes back out and
“ERR” appears on the display, it could be
that:
The disc is upside down.
It is dirty, scratched, or wet.
There’s too much moisture
in the
air.
You are driving on a very rough
road.
The temperature
is too hot or too
cold.

Recall
Press RCL to see what track is playing.
Press
it again within five seconds to see
how long
it has been playing.
The track number also appears when the
disc
is inserted.
To Play the Next Selection
Press NEXT to hear the next track now
(instead
of waiting until the present track
is finished).
If you press and hold this button or press
it more than once, the disc will advance
further.
To Replay the Current Selection
Press PREV to hear a track again.
If you press and hold this button, or press
it more than once, the disc will return to
previous tracks.
Reverse
Press and hold REV to rapidly return to a
favorite passage. Release
it to play the
passage.
Fast Forward
Press and hold FWD to quickly advance
within a track. Release it to resume
playing.
Scan
Press SCAN to listen to each track for
about
10 seconds. Press RDM or SCAN
to stop the scanning.
Compression
Press COMP to make loud and soft
passages more nearly equal
in volume.
Random
Press RDM to hear a random selection of
tracks.

To Stop the Disc Player
0
0
Turn the power off or turn the ignition
key off. The disc stays in the player
and will resume playing at the point
where
it stopped.
Press
ST-PL to stop playing the disc
and switch to radio. Press ST-PL to
restart the disc at the point where
it
stopped.
Press
EJCT to eject the disc and the
radio will play. The disc
will start
playing at track
1 when you reinsert it.
Theft-Deterrent Feature
Delco-Loc I1 is a security feature for the
compact disc player. It can be used or
ignored. If ignored, the system functions
normally.
If it is used, your system won’t
be usable
if it’s ever stolen.
Setting Your Security Code
The instructions below tell you how to
enter a security
code into the system. If
your vehicle loses battery power for any
reason,
you must enter the security code
again before the system
will turn on.

You are now ready to enter your security
code. Don’t wait more than 15 seconds
between steps.
5. Press SET and “000” will appear on
the display.
6. Press SCAN and hold until the first
digit
of your code appears. Release
the button.
7. Press SEEK 4 or b and hold until
the second and third digits
of your
code appear. Release the button.
8. Press the lower knob and “000’ will
appear. Now you are ready to enter
the
last three digits of your code.
9. Press SCAN and hold until the
fourth digit
of your code appears.
Release the button.
10. Press SEEK 4 or b and hold until
the fifth and sixth digits of your code
appear. Release the button.
11. Press the lower knob. “rEP’ will
appear for five seconds, and then
“000” will appear.
12. Repeat steps 6 through 11. “SEC”
will appear. This means that your
audio system is secured.
